🎙 The 7 Conditions for CPA Exam Success: C.L.A.R.I.T.Y.Why Most Candidates Don’t Need More Effort — They Need Better ConditionsEpisode SummaryIn this episode, Dawn walks you through the seven conditions that make CPA Exam preparation stable, measurable, and sustainable.Most CPA Exam candidates are not struggling because they lack effort. They care. They are working. They are trying. What is usually missing is not motivation — it is structure.When the right conditions are in place, your preparation becomes steady. And when preparation becomes steady, CPA Exam Success becomes far more likely.If you have felt stuck in a start–stop pattern, this episode will help you understand why. It is rarely about capability. It is usually about one unstable condition inside your study system.Dawn introduces the C.L.A.R.I.T.Y. framework — seven foundational conditions that support real CPA Exam Success. Instead of trying to fix everything at once, you will learn how to identify the one condition that needs strengthening right now and take one clear, focused step forward.This episode is for CPA Exam candidates who want preparation that feels grounded, intentional, and sustainable — not reactive or chaotic.What You’ll Learn in This Episode:1. C- Commitment You Can SustainYou’ll understand why the gap between effort and results can feel discouraging — and why that gap is normal in the CPA Exam process. Sustainable commitment protects your follow-through, even when progress is invisible.2. L- Life-Aligned StructureStudying must fit the life you are actually living. When study time has a designated place in your calendar, consistency increases and daily negotiation disappears.3. A- Action That Produces LearningNot all study time creates progress. You’ll learn how to shift from passive review to active correction — solving questions, identifying mistakes, and clarifying confusion so improvement becomes measurable.4. R- Real Progress MeasurementInstead of relying only on percentages, you’ll learn how to track patterns of growth — fewer repeated mistakes, clearer explanations, and stronger recognition of question types.5. I- Informed Decision-MakingSimple, pre-set rules reduce overthinking and preserve energy for learning and execution.6. T- Test-Like Performance ExecutionPreparation is not only about knowing the material — it is about performing under timed conditions. You’ll learn how to build familiarity and confidence through structured, test-like practice.7. Y- Your Identity That Supports Follow-ThroughCPA Exam Success is built by becoming someone who shows up, adjusts, returns after interruptions, and does not give up. Consistency strengthens identity — and identity strengthens consistency.Key TakeawayCPA Exam Success becomes predictable when the right conditions are in place.You do not need perfect weeks.You do not need flawless memory.You do not need ideal circumstances.You need conditions that support steady follow-through.When one condition feels unstable, adjust that one — not everything.One Clear ActionSet a timer for five minutes.Write down the seven C.L.A.R.I.T.Y. conditions. Circle the one that feels weakest right now.
